I am particularly interested in the question how to achieve meaningful reform of (international) tax systems.
My research focuses on the intersection of international and EU Law and other areas or research such as political science, political economy and legal philosophy. My research aims to help
- policymakers to better design and implement tax policies that deliver their expected outcomes
- to increase the legitimacy of international tax cooperation and to make the international tax system fairer and more robust.
